So I received this email from Ford the other day.
Have not decided if I am going to call and do this or not. Kind of leaning towards doing it. I mean it's easy money and Ford already has telemetry data from the truck anyway. So has anyone else gotten one of these market research emails from Ford?
Basically there's a number to call and leave a message with my name number and a unique ID that was provided. Within 24 hours I am supposed to be contacted and get everything all setup. I then take the truck to the chosen dealer and they install a splitter cable and logger unit to the OBD2 port. After that just drive as normal and then when they are ready for the data go back to the dealer and they collect the logger unit and I get paid.You are among a very select group of FORD RANGER owners/lessees invited to provide ongoing feedback to Ford Motor Company to help in the development of vehicles for the future.
This important customer collaboration project consists of participating in our ongoing data logger project. If your vehicle qualifies, we would like to install a data logger in your FORD RANGER for up to 12 months.
Data that may be collected by Ford includes, the following, or substantially similar data:
- In appreciation for your time, and if your vehicle qualifies you will be paid an incentive of $300 broken into two parts; $100 for installation of the logger, and $200 upon the removal of the logger.
- Your feedback will help us to better understand how your vehicle is used, and its performance under real world conditions.
- Your feedback will help ensure future Ford products meet the needs of our customers.
Date and time of data
Vehicle Identification Number (VIN)
Odometer (mileage)
Vehicle speed
Braking
Steering
Engine and transmission parameters
Feature utilization (e.g. remote unlock/lock, doors, towing)
Location-based data (such as direction heading, latitude and longitude, also known as Global Positioning System (GPS) data)
To reiterate, this is a research and development initiative to support new product development. Please be assured that Escalent is not engaged in sales, advertising, or publicity of any kind. Escalent will not attempt to sell you anything now or in the future because of your participation in this program, and all information provided will remain confidential. Data collected from the vehicle logger device will be recorded on an individual basis; however, survey data will be reported in aggregate.
